SmackDown Results 06/05/15


SmackDown results from Houston, TX:

The opening segment featured Seth Rollins coming to the ring and bringing a steel chair in to sit in. He talked about how he turned against The Shield and how he doesn’t need The Authority to help him destroy Ambrose in their ladder match at MITB. Ambrose appeared on the Titantron telling Rollins that all the help he’s had from The Authority has made him weak, while Ambrose has just become stronger. He said he likes the idea of the ladder match because he’s never afraid to fall. 

Prime Time Players defeated The Ascension and Lucha Dragons via pinfall in a triple threat match to determine new #1 contenders for the tag team titles. The finish saw Titus connect on a pump-handle slam on Viktor of The Ascension for the pinfall wn.

New Day was interviewed by Renee Young backstage about having to face PTP at the MITB PPV with the titles on the line. They called PTP corrupt and greedy because all they care about is money. Kane came in to interrupt and told Kofi he’ll face Neville on tonight’s show. He told New Day to “have a pleasant day.”

Ryback defeated Stardust via pinfall in a non-title match. At one point, Stardust went off the ropes but Ryback caught him and hit a spine buster. He followed with the Meathook Clothesline and then Shell Shock for the win.

Renee Young interviewed Paige on the top of the ramp. Paige talked about being sick of the Bella Twins and them using “Twin Magic.” She said some things never change, but if you want change sometimes you have to use your power to change things. She said she intends to do that so the Bella Twins will stop holding the Divas Division back.

Kevin Owens came out to trash talk John Cena, saying Cena thinks Owens hangs on his every word like his son, but he doesn’t. Owens said his son is seven and doesn’t know any better, but he doesn’t want him influenced by a guy spouting so much garbage like Cena does. He called Cena delusional for all the crap he says. Owens issued an open challenge to the locker room for his NXT title.

Kevin Owens defeated Zack Ryder via pinfall to retain the NXT Championship. Owens issued his Open Challenge for the NXT belt. Zack Ryder came out and was squashed by Owens in about a minute. Post-match, Owens attacked Ryder with a pop-up power bomb to send a message to Cena.

Neville defeated Kofi Kingston via pinfall. Big E and Xavier Woods joined Kofi at ringside. At one point, Neville landed an impressive moonsault on Big E and Kofi on the outside. Later, Kofi had roll up pinfall attempt, but Neville countered the pin and was able to twist his foot around Kofi’s arm, then sat down to hook the legs for a secure pinfall. 

They had a MizTV segment where Miz’s special guest was Lana. He baited her into trying to say she ditched Rusev because he lost to Cena, so it was a business move. Lana said she genuinely cared about Rusev but he didn’t respect her so she had to leave him. Miz introduced his surprise guest, Rusev, who came to the ring on crutches. He begged Lana to give him another chance and to “be my crutch.” He put the crutches aside. Lana took the crutch and shoved it into him. Rusev became irate and started to yell at Lana, but out came Dolph Ziggler who led Lana out of the ring, further irritating Rusev.


Roman Reigns defeated Sheamus due to disqualification. The match lasted about 10 minutes. At one point, Sheamus had an Irish Curse backbreaker for two. He missed on the Brogue Kick and Reigns hit a Superman Punch. However, Kane was ringside and entered the match, delivering a big boot to level Reigns. That caused the ref to call the match. Kane went for a chokeslam on Reigns, but Reigns avoided it. Sheamus connected on a Brogue Kick on Reigns to put him down. Kane chokeslammed Sheamus, then looked up at the MITB briefcase hanging over the ring as SmackDown closed.

SmackDown Results 05/29/15


SmackDown results from Wilkes-Barre, PA:

Dean Ambrose came out to start the show, talking about how he was able to make it back before the end of this week’s Raw to sign the title match contract vs. Rollins for Elimination Chamber. He said thanks to YouTube video footage from WWE’s YouTube channel, he was able to get exonerated from his charges of assaulting a cameraman. He also said he’s made plenty of friends within the ranks of the various police departments and they arranged to provide him an escort back into the building. Ambrose brought up Elimination Chamber and said he plans to end the Reign of Rollins and begin the Age of Ambrose. 

Lucha Dragons defeated Kidd and Cesaro via pinfall. This was a lumberjack match with the various tag teams from the Elimination Chamber title match on the outside. Late in the match, Cesaro delivered a Superkick on Sin Cara, after Cara had broken up Kidd’s sharpshooter on Kalisto. New Day was among the outside lumberjacks and distracted Kidd and Cesaro. Kidd walked right into a finisher due to the distraction.

R-Truth defeated King Barrett via pinfall. Truth ducked a Bull Hammer attempt late and then later hit the Lie Detector for the win. Post-match, Sheamus got in the ring and hit the Brogue Kick on Truth and Barrett. He pointed at the IC title belt which was set up on a ringside exhibit. Sheamus got outside the ring and posed with the belt in front of him.

Backstage, Renee Young interviewed Lana about her relationship with Ziggler, while Renee also suggested that Lana and Rusev were more than just friends. Lana brought up how Dolph is competing on Sunday at the IC title Elimination Chamber match. Rusev came in asking Lana where Ziggler was and making some remarks. Rusev told Lana he isn’t jealous and will make Ziggler suffer for his kisses to Lana. He told her she dug her own grave and now will rot in it.

Ryback defeated Rusev via disqualification. At one point in the match, Rusev landed awkwardly, appearing to hurt his ankle in the process. He nursed it a bit threw the match and seemed to be having trouble with keeping his weight on it. On the outside, Rusev smashed Ryback into the ringpost twice causing the ref to call for the bell.

Paige defeated Naomi via pinfall. Tamina was on the outside. At one point, Page tried for a PTO but Naomi avoided the move. Paige kicked Tamina at ringside before hitting the Rampaige for the win. Nikki and Brie Bella walked out post-match on the stage, with Nikki holding the Divas title belt up to boast.

Michael Cole interviewed NXT champion Kevin Owens in the ring about his upcoming non-title match against John Cena at the Elimination Chamber PPV on Sunday. Cole brought up how tough a competitor Cena is. Owens talked about hurting his good friend Sami Zayn who he’d known for years and asked if he would do that to a good friend, what would he do to John Cena? He said on Sunday everyone will find out, because the real champ is here.


Roman Reigns and Dean Ambrose defeated Seth Rollins and Kane due to disqualification. Late in the match, Reigns hit the Superman Punch on Rollins after several reversals by the two competitors. Reigns had the winning pinfall, but J&J got involved to break it up, causing a DQ. Post-match, New Day came down to the ring to help out Kane and Rollins against Ambrose and Reigns. They ganged up on the duo with Kane hitting a chokeslam on Reigns and Rollins hitting a Pedigree on Ambrose. The heels celebrated to close out SmackDown.
